Stadium lights at RCHS to be on all night Thursday in break-in test before first night game Friday

The new athletic field lights at Panther Stadium at Rappahannock County High School will be on all night tonight (Thursday) for a 24-hour break-in of the system, School Superintendent Robert Chappell announced.

Stadium lights not ready for testing: No bright night tonight

The planned testing of the new athletic field lights at Panther Stadium at Rappahannock County High School has been postponed because Allegheny Power has not finished its work of bringing electric service to the lights, School Superintendent Robert Chappell said Monday.

WCDS Qualifies for State Competition in Forensics
Four Wakefield Country Day School students qualified for the Virginia state forensics tournament that is scheduled for March 2009.
